Step back in time with "School-life at Winchester College, or, the reminiscences of a Winchester junior under the old regime, 1835-40," by Robert Blachford Mansfield. This fascinating historical account offers a rare glimpse into student life at the renowned Winchester College during the 19th century. Through the eyes of a former student, readers are transported to the world of a traditional English boarding school, experiencing the daily routines, challenges, and unique atmosphere of the era.
This book provides invaluable insights into the education system and social dynamics of the time. Mansfield's recollections paint a vivid picture of school life in England, making it a compelling read for anyone interested in the history of education, British history, or personal accounts of growing up in a bygone era. Discover the traditions and experiences that shaped young minds within the walls of Winchester College.
